Output 86ea3631a4bec813cc473953c7df66130e7e5525cd13a86c930cf201fa83f63e:0

value
124880000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c0b9621deb7f69773e7191630d5119ed05e7376 OP_EQUAL
address
3Fv7DWYmCFwcg7CZxJGtR1XGQcqFZCLb2u
transaction
86ea3631a4bec813cc473953c7df66130e7e5525cd13a86c930cf201fa83f63e
spent
true